
Over the past 25 years, Andrew Arifuzzaman has held progressively senior leadership roles across the academic and health sectors in some of Canada’s most prestigious organizations. As chief administrative officer at the University of Toronto Scarborough (UTSC), he has spearheaded the development of the campus’s strategic and master plans and brand strategy. Before joining the University of Toronto, he was a key leader in the merger to create the Centre for Addiction and Mental Health (CAMH). Andrew is also active as board member for Toronto Pan AM Sports Centre Inc, the Scarborough Walk of Fame, Ontario Shores and serves as a strategic advisor for the Toronto Zoo and Youthlinks.
